Lady Tigers steamroll Warrensburg, 51-16

Saturday, February 10, 2018

The Nevada Lady Tigers drilled Warrensburg, 51-16, in a Friday night West Central Conference road contest. Nevada led 16-1 at the conclusion of the first quarter, en route to a 33-10 halftime advantage. Nevada then led 47-16 through three quarter of play, before pitching a fourth quarter shutout, as the Lady Tigers outscored Warrensburg, 4-0 in the final frame.

For the Lady Tigers, sophomore point guard Calli Beshore dropped in a team-high 16 points, including a pair of first quarter 3-pointers.

The victory improves Nevada to 13-8 overall and 5-4 in the West Central Conference.

“It was a tremendous team effort tonight,” said Lady Tigers head coach, Brent Bartlett. “I thought the girls played with a lot of passion and teamwork, and I feel confident playing nine girls in the rotation.”

In addition, Nevada’s junior varsity team toppled Warrensburg, 44-21, as forward Lindley Ferry finished with a game-high 11 points. Nevada’s C-team was edged by Warrensburg, 31-28. Nevada’s Rebecca Cox was a force in the post, pouring in 20 points.
